This PR introduces capabilities to construct a
DecimalArrayfrom Parquet files.This is done by adding a new
Converter<Vec<Option<ByteArray>>, DecimalArray>inparquet::arrow::converter:It is then used in
ArrayBuilderReaderusing a match guard to differentiate it from regular fixed size binaries:A test was added that uses a parquet file from
PARQUET_TEST_DATAto check whether loading and casting toDecimalArrayworks. I did not find a corresponding json file with the correct values, but I usedpyarrowto extract the correct values and hard coded them in the test.I thought that this PR would require #8784 to be merged, but they are independent.
